Do you start with one, or does it emerge organically from your writing process? How important is a title in shaping your project—or even selling it?
A good title is crucial. A good title is the first come-on. You might hear it before you see a cover, before you know the name of the author, even. I love coming up with titles, and I think long and hard about it. Once I land on a title I like, it’s almost like a green flag to get started writing the actual book.
